how can I download contents(links) of one month of this site: http://azadegi.com

. I emphasize, not completely of this site , just one month of it .I mean I want to download links of this site frome 30 days ago

until now. I know that how can download a site completely , but I dont know how can I download just one month of it. Which

software can do that ? I tried many softwares but they could just download all of it not a period (one month) of a website .

Thank you guys . Thats Important please guide me .

HTTrack will do what you're looking for. Just set a scan rule to load only files in the path *2011/06*
